Episode Content

  • AKA – SIT, System Testing, End-to-end testing
  • It is the process of testing a system’s components and how they interact.
    • Unlike CIT, where all the tests are performed functionally as it relates to 2 different software components in the same application, SIT is performed on 2 or more applications in the same System (hence the handy moniker of SIT).
  • It allows you to verify how the different modules or applications interact with each other and any problems with interfaces between them.
  • For example – you have a website – it has distinct and different applications for the following items: search, item class, inventory data, shopping cart, checkout, shipping, billing, order authorization (credit card auth), and the list goes on.
  • SIT is designed to enhance lower level testing from Unit Testing, Component Testing, Component Integration Testing, etc.
  • It lets you find system level defects before the application is deployed to production
  • It is performed against a production like system. usually a percentage size of production.
    • In the past, hardware and processing power were not cheap. Scaled down version of the application was considered a good compromise to allow full end to end testing of the entire system.
    • This still caused issues because you could not test every scenario for a variety of reasons….but you could get close.
      • Different hardware specs
      • limit on the amount of traffic that you could pump through the system
      • limit on data available for testing
    • Today this is not as much of a problem if you have a full cloud model for your software environments or a hybrid cloud model with on-premisis and cloud environments. Both of these solutions help control some of the costs related to SIT.
  • In the past, most of the SIT was performed manually by hundreds of testers at large organizations. Today, devops and automation help run the tests faster in an on-demand fashion…look for these topics in the future.
